Removed the steering wheel on my 78 Malibu today to replace the blinker lever and upon reinstalling everything I couldn't depress the shaft spring enough while trying to reinstall the lock ring on the shaft. Got pissed off and got it as far as I could and put the wheel back on and finished up. Now it feels really tight turning right at first then it pulls real hard and deeper. Any ideas? Need to know because this us my daily driver. Thanks y'all.

you missed getting the lock plate down on splines. The compressor is cheap at most parts stores, Think I paid $15 for mine. But I am tech so buying was better than renting but if you take it back, usually get rental back.
I have done them with just vise grips, screw driver and sharp pick. Namely cause I thought I left car keys at work, after ot it started with no lock cyl I found keys.
